Step 1: Stop the Water Leak
Our technicians will quickly locate and shut off the main water supply to stop the leak, preventing further damage to your property.
Step 2: Inspect and Identify the Root Cause
Our team will thoroughly inspect the affected area to find out the source of the leak and identify any underlying issues that may have contributed to the problem.
Step 3: Extract the Water
We’ll use our advanced equipment to extract the water from your property, ensuring that every last drop is removed to prevent further damage and mold growth.
Step 4: Dry Out Your Property
Our technicians will use high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to dry out your property, removing any remaining moisture and preventing mold and mildew from growing.

Warning Signs You Need Tree Root Pipe Damage Water Removal
Catching the signs of tree root pipe damage early on can save you money and prevent bigger problems, but it’s often easy to ignore or downplay the issue. Don’t let this happen to you, keep an eye out for these war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a persistent musty smell in your basement or crawlspace, it may be a sign of a hidden leak.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Discolored or stained areas on your ceiling or walls could show that water is seeping into your home.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Cracked or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age from a leaky pipe.
Unexplained Increases in Water Bills
Unexpected spikes in your water bill may show a hidden leak or water loss.
Visible Leaks or Water Spots
If you notice water spots or actual leaks in your ceilings, walls, or floors, it’s time to act quickly.

Tree Root Pipe Damage Water Removal Cost in Randolph, MA
The cost of tree root pipe damage water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Randolph, MA. Here are some estimated price ranges for the services we offer: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Stop the water leak | $200 – $1,000 | Severity of the leak and location |
| Inspect and identify the root cause | $100 – $500 | Complexity of the issue and equipment needed |
| Extract the water | $500 – $2,500 | Size of the affected area and equipment needed |
| Dry out your property | $500 – $2,500 | Size of the affected area and equipment needed |
